Output 89b65986df8e2082fb36b57b56d5a3e3d5416c4e8971c46e9cfd3e5cef68baef:1

value
2382718413
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 82555d176a74fe3cad45d08463e7c0e70ecd03c808d7c2aec4858b5482e75e6b
address
tb1psf2469m2wnlret296zzx8e7quu8v6q7gprtu9tkysk94fqh8te4sc3w2nf
transaction
89b65986df8e2082fb36b57b56d5a3e3d5416c4e8971c46e9cfd3e5cef68baef
spent
true